About 3 months ago I bought GS 2000 thinking it was Nitrox compatible because many of the reviews on the leisurepro.com stated it was. When I opened the box and read the manual, it says that Genesis regulators are designed for use only with normal air (21%); use of Nitrox with this regulator can cause malfunction, fire, or explosion of the regulator causing serious injury or death. I used regulator with air and it worked fine, however I am very disappointed because of the warnings I read in the manual about Nitrox. If I knew of all the warnings in the manual I would have bought a different brand.


Questions:
All of the Genesis/Sherwood regulators are not designed for use with Nitrox?

If I service it using Nitrox compatible lubricants, can it be then used for Nitrox up to 40% or above?

By the way, how much is it to service it approximately? Is there a Genesis dealer in Miami Fl area?

Can Sherwood Din 300 bar conversion kit be used with this reg, or I have to buy Genesis Din conversion kit?

Even though I am pretty sure use with 32% Nitrox won't cause any malfunction, fire, or explosion, after reading this I don't have that much confidence in this reg...
